2. When the
subject
is difficult to focus.
A.
Set another
subject
within the Auto-Focus Frame at
the same
camera-to-subject
distance as the desired
subject.
B. Press the Shutter Release Button halfway and hold
your finger in that position.
C. Aim the camera at the desired subject and depress the
Shutter Release Button fully to take the picture.
When you remove your finger from the Shutter Release
Button, the
pre-focused
condition is cleared, so you
can
pre-focus
again as many times as you wish.
